Hi,

thanks a lot to all who helped.  I finally managed to get a consistent
version of flex out of the RCS (when I hunted down a machine with it
installed, but the co -d was buggy).  It compiled both on Unix and on
BS2000, with the MVS scan.c.  But that's as far as I got.  The resulting
lexer gave me lots of error messages when parsing scan.l.

A compiler which compiles itself is in my eyes a bad hack, and I'm clueless
on how to port it to Ebcdic.  This is too bad, but I give up.
